Basic Information

Product Name Oxirane, 2-(2-Methyl-1,3-Butadienyl)-3-(1-Methylethyl)- (9Ci)
CAS No. 112365-66-9
Molecular Formula C10H16O
Molecular Weight 152.23 g/mol
Synonyms 2-(2-Methyl-1,3-butadienyl)-3-isopropyloxirane; 3-Isopropyl-2-(2-methylbuta-1,3-dien-1-yl)oxirane; 2-(2-Methylbuta-1,3-dien-1-yl)-3-(propan-2-yl)oxirane; Oxirane, 2-(2-methyl-1,3-butadienyl)-3-(1-methylethyl)-; (2-Methyl-1,3-butadienyl)isopropylethylene oxide

Storage

Preserve in a tightly closed container, protected from light. Store in a cool, dry, well-ventilated area at controlled room temperature (typically 15-25°C). Keep away from heat, sparks, and open flame. Due to the reactive epoxide functionality, isolate from strong acids, bases, and oxidizing agents.
